  12. When I lived in colder states, where it would freeze. My favorite was a skirted jig( green pumpkin) with a netbait paca craw, the small or medium sized ( green pumpkin or watermelon). Worked real slow, with pauses, twitched during the pauses.

  19. @Glenn I know what you mean, certain areas on St. John’s. I believe you could set off a depth charge and it wouldn’t affect fishing. we have boats, jet skis, airboats, and even an occasional plane doing touch and goes on the river. I still catch in those areas. I like to make a little splash when pitching around the Lillie’s pads or cattails. I feel it gets their attention makes them want to investigate. Most of my bites pitching have within a few seconds of the lure making contact with the water. In those areas I’m very quiet and use push poles to get there.
